Welcome to the Burrowstone profile team! We shard the user-profile store by hashed account key across eight Pebbleline nodes, so no single node holds a full identity graph — relevant for your review. Cross-shard joins go through the Mosswire broker, never direct. To poke at shard 3 in the sandbox (anonymized data only), connect with the string below.

replica DSN, bagaf-bagep: mssql://praion_svc:7RJjXrE@db-3c46.halixcorp.internal:5432/zorix

If your plugin is being repeatedly killed by the SentryPerch watchdog on KioskOne devices, please do not disable the watchdog in your manifest — this voids certification. First, confirm your plugin responds to heartbeat pings within 5 seconds; most restarts trace back to blocked main threads. Collect the watchdog log bundle from the device diagnostics screen and include your plugin version. For triage, restart-loop questions, or certification exceptions, reach the KioskOne platform stewardship team at the address below.

escalation mailbox, kaweg-kahif: druwyn.sordor@nelvroworks.corp

Release checklist — static-analysis baseline refresh (Pellgrove repo). As a new contractor, do not regenerate the baseline file casually: it freezes every existing finding, and a careless refresh can bury real issues. First confirm the analyzer version matches the one pinned in the toolchain manifest, then diff the proposed baseline against the current one and justify each newly suppressed finding in the PR description. After the refresh job succeeds, note the token it prints.

pipeline stamp: htk4_66df